Earth's rotation slows
« on: June 29, 2012, 11:09:13 PM »




Saturday night will stretch longer by a second. A leap second.

International timekeepers are adding a second to the clock at midnight universal time Saturday, June 30, going into July 1. That's 8 p.m. EDT Saturday. Universal time will be 11:59:59 and then the unusual reading of 11:59:60 before it hits midnight.
 
A combination of factors, including Earth slowing down a bit from the tidal pull of the moon, and an atomic clock that's a hair too fast, means that periodically timekeepers have to synchronize the official atomic clocks, said Daniel Gambis, head of the Earth Orientation Service in Paris that coordinates leap seconds.

'Leap second bug' causes site, software crashes
« Reply #6 on: July 01, 2012, 04:42:25 PM »


The addition of a leap second to the Coordinated Universal Time at midnight Greenwich Mean Time last night appears to have caused site disruptions for a handful of popular Web sites and software platforms.

http://news.cnet.com/8301-1023_3-57464559-93/leap-second-bug-causes-site-software-crashes/

reddit, mozilla, stumbleupon, yelp, foursquare, linkedin  :o

Google explained in a blog post last September that it softens the blow by gradually adding milliseconds to its systems clocks prior to the official addition of a leap second.
